New water choice for English businesses

3 April 2017 News Business Matters 0 Comments

The world’s biggest competitive water market officially opens today, which for the first time will give more than 1.2 million businesses, charities and public sector bodies the chance to choose their water provider wherever they are in the country.

Call blocker firm fined £190,000 for making the nuisance calls it claimed to stop

A company that sold devices promising to protect elderly people from nuisance calls has been fined £190,000 by the ICO for making more than 758,000 of them itself, every one to a number registered with the Telephone Preference Service.
